About
First employee at HashKey (2018), founding executive of Asia’s first licensed retail crypto exchange. Since 2018, I’ve helped shape the regulated digital asset industry in Hong Kong—co-leading early policy advocacy and playing a core role in securing HashKey’s license as the first exchange approved to serve retail investors under the SFC’s regulatory framework. As the company’s first Chief Strategy Officer, I led our regulatory formation strategy with support from our Chairman and helped architect our licensing application and compliance framework. Beyond licensing, I directed HashKey’s first blockchain development partnerships with the Hong Kong Monetary Authority, the Bank for International Settlements, and Singapore’s IMDA—including serving as a strategic advisor to the HKMA’s Project Genesis green bond tokenization initiative. Over the past seven years, I’ve held multiple leadership roles across ecosystem development and global licensing—successfully driving HashKey’s regulated market entries in Dubai (VARA), Bermuda (BMA), and the EU (Central Bank of Ireland). Today, I serve as Head of Global Expansion for HashKey Group, and also as Managing Director, MENA Region, leading our exchange and markets business development across the Middle East and Southeast Asia.

Experience

Managing Director, Head of Global Expansion
Hong Kong
Managing Director, Global Expansion & Licensing July 2023 – Present Lead HashKey Group’s global expansion efforts through regulatory market access, strategic partnerships, and institutional enablement. In 2024, successfully drove the company’s entry into three regulated jurisdictions—Bermuda, the EU, and Dubai—within a single year, unlocking product growth and banking capabilities in each market. - Oversaw end-to-end license acquisition strategy, including regulatory engagement, application management, and executive authorization processes. - Appointed as senior executive in each jurisdiction: PCF-approved by the Central Bank of Ireland, Responsible Individual under Dubai VARA, and Senior Representative under the Bermuda Monetary Authority. - Built and maintained senior relationships with central banks, ministries, and financial regulators across Europe and the Middle East. - Secured Tier 1 banking relationships for operating and client-money accounts in both Dubai and Bermuda. - Established and launched local legal entities to support regional operations and new product initiatives. - Led a cross-border team spanning Hong Kong and overseas, covering licensing execution, corporate governance, and regulatory strategy. Head of Ecosystems & Strategy June 2018 – July 2023 Joined as the first employee at HashKey and played a central role in scaling the company from early concept to a 600+ person regulated crypto enterprise with exchange operations in Asia and beyond. - Co-led HashKey’s successful Hong Kong SFC licensing process, including regulatory demos for trading, custody, AML, and surveillance systems. - Initiated the group’s earliest regulatory dialogues with the Singapore MAS, and led joint innovation pilots with the HKMA, BIS, and IMDA. - Oversaw token listing, due diligence, and the development of two ERC20 tokens (platform and staking-related). - Built strategic alliances with VCs, law firms, market makers, and fiat on/off-ramp providers.
